Learn why we run automated testing for Mobify sites.
An introduction to Mobify's integration testing practices and tools.
Ensure that your project has a view that is ready for integration testing.
Write your first context integration test.
Write a simple DOM test to check the existence of an element.
Browse the custom Chai assertions that were created specifically for integration tests of Mobify sites.
Follow these steps to access Mobify's custom Chai assertions for your tests if your Adaptive.js version is previous to 1.6.0.
Use Nightwatch.js for your system tests.
Write a simple Nightwatch.js test and execute it on a local version of your mobile site.
Browse the custom Nightwatch.js commands and assertions that were created specifically to use with Adaptive.js technology.
Link an existing project in a GitHub repository to CircleCI for continuous integration testing.
Check the results of Nightwatch.js tests on project bundles in Cloud in CircleCI.